Integration with Workshop Software I am working for a friend who has Workshop Software (began July 1 2025) and has it integrated with MYOB. The WS has an integration section with all the key accounts mapped to an MYOB account. The mapping seems to be working OK except that the Customer Payments section - we have mapped Direct Deposits to the Bank account, EFTPOS to an EFTPOS bank account (1-xxxx) and other stuff to a third mapped account, but everything is going to MYOB in to Undeposited Funds. Is this intentional or in there a mapping problem? Importing MYOB Accounts I have done this thousands (well, plenty) of times over 20 years. Re: Importing MYOB Accounts Thank you Multiple pay rates I use MYOB for payroll but we now have employees working on different awards using different base pay rates. Sometimes they work part of the week on 2 different awards. I have managed this so far by using their pay base rate for one award, then adding heaps of categories with a specific rate- time and a half, double time etc each with its own category instead od using the "base rate times 2" method. this necessitates heaps of changes every time an award gets a rise and i have about 120 categories for all the awards. Can anyone suggest: How else i could use MYOB? Other payroll software that could handle this?
